While modest, Dalgety Bay station is equipped with essential facilities to ensure a smooth journey. The station is set up with ticket machines for collecting tickets bought online, and they are both accessible and convenient to use. Though there's no ticket office or staff help available, automated information is available via announcements and arrival screens. There is an induction loop for those requiring hearing assistance, and help points are available for passengers needing queries addressed.
Dalgety Bay is classified as a Category A station, offering step-free access across its platforms, making it ideal for those with accessibility needs. There are blue badge parking bays and an impaired mobility set down/pick-up point, though it's important to exercise caution on Platform 2 due to the notable stepping distance when boarding or alighting.
The station's car park offers 197 spaces with 3 dedicated for Blue Badge holders and is monitored by CCTV for security. You can enjoy free parking at any time during the week. For those cycling to the station, there are 30 bicycle spaces available. Transport connections include a rail replacement bus service, taxis, and local buses, with comprehensive details available through services such as what3words and Train Taxi for taxi services.

Wombwell train station operates without a staffed ticket office, but don't let that deter you. With ticket machines available to purchase and collect pre-booked tickets, obtaining your pass for a journey has never been easier. In terms of technology, induction loops ensure clear announcements for all passengers. Despite the absence of accessible ticket machines, the station does cater to passengers with reduced mobility through step-free access—albeit via steep ramps and road bridges. This level of access makes it a Category B, scooter-friendly station, proving that accessibility doesn’t always mean compromise.
For assistance, while there is no permanent staff on site, help is available both through using the station's help points or contacting the provided helpline at 08002006060. Boarding ramps and other assistance services can be arranged with relatively short notice, so planning a hassle-free trip is well within reach.
If you’re planning to leave your vehicle at the station, feel reassured with the knowledge that Wombwell offers free parking—albeit very limited with just six spaces available. However, note the absence of dedicated accessible parking spaces. The station is not lavish with amenities either; lacking in-refreshments, ATMs, and shops. If you were hoping to log on to WiFi during your wait, you may need to rely on mobile data as public internet access is unavailable here. Essentially, Wombwell train station is about the fundamentals, focusing on getting you to your destination without unnecessary frills.
For those venturing beyond Wombwell, transport links extend the reach of the station further into diverse destinations. Convenient bus services operate close to the station, a reliable alternative for onward travel. Rail replacement services ensure continued connectivity, with pick-up and drop-off in the station's car park. Though b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, you've got on-platform bicycle storage under CCTV watch, adding an extra touch of practicality.
